Description
Files documenting fellowship grants for William Henry Dean, Jr., an Instructor in Economics at Atlanta University. He was granted one thousand seven hundred dollars in 1937 and two thousand two hundred dollars in 1938 to revise his doctoral thesis and continue postdoctoral work at Harvard University. A 1939 grant of two thousand five hundred dollars for study in Paris and Stockholm was also awarded, but was surrendered due to the war.
